Founded in 1945, The International Society of Automation is a leading, global, nonprofit organization that is setting the standard for automation by helping over 28,000 worldwide members and other professionals solve difficult technical problems, while enhancing their leadership and personal career capabilities. Based in Research Triangle Park, North Carolina, ISA develops standards; certifies industry professionals; provides education and training; publishes books and technical articles; and hosts the largest conference and exhibition for automation professionals.

ISA in EMEA

To expand and contain ISA’s presence in EMEA, there is an office located in the Netherlands. This office is managed by an ISA staf member; Mr. Pieter van der Klooster. The focus of his office is to Support the ISA Sections, to help the hundreds of ISA volunteers in EMEA, to represent ISA on several occasions, to organize workshops and events and to sell open enrollment and in company training.
